30/**
31 * Provides access to telephony configuration values that are carrier-specific.
32 * <p>
33 * Users should obtain an instance of this class by calling
34 * {@code mContext.getSystemService(Context.CARRIER_CONFIG_SERVICE);}
35 * </p>
36 *
37 * @see Context#getSystemService
38 * @see Context#CARRIER_CONFIG_SERVICE
39 */
40public class CarrierConfigManager {
41    private final static String TAG = "CarrierConfigManager";
42
43    /**
44     * @hide
45     */
46    public CarrierConfigManager() {
47    }
48
49    /**
50     * This intent is broadcast by the system when carrier config changes.
51     */
52    public static final String
53            ACTION_CARRIER_CONFIG_CHANGED = "android.telephony.action.CARRIER_CONFIG_CHANGED";
54
55    // Below are the keys used in carrier config bundles. To add a new variable, define the key and
56    // give it a default value in sDefaults. If you need to ship a per-network override in the
57    // system image, that can be added in packages/apps/CarrierConfig.
58
59    /**
60     * Flag indicating whether the Phone app should ignore EVENT_SIM_NETWORK_LOCKED
61     * events from the Sim.
62     * If true, this will prevent the IccNetworkDepersonalizationPanel from being shown, and
63     * effectively disable the "Sim network lock" feature.
64     */
65    public static final String
66            KEY_IGNORE_SIM_NETWORK_LOCKED_EVENTS_BOOL = "ignore_sim_network_locked_events_bool";
67
68    /**
69     * Flag indicating whether the Phone app should provide a "Dismiss" button on the SIM network
70     * unlock screen. The default value is true. If set to false, there will be *no way* to dismiss
71     * the SIM network unlock screen if you don't enter the correct unlock code. (One important
72     * consequence: there will be no way to make an Emergency Call if your SIM is network-locked and
73     * you don't know the PIN.)
74     */
75    public static final String
76            KEY_SIM_NETWORK_UNLOCK_ALLOW_DISMISS_BOOL = "sim_network_unlock_allow_dismiss_bool";
77
78    /** Flag indicating if the phone is a world phone */
79    public static final String KEY_WORLD_PHONE_BOOL = "world_phone_bool";
80
81    /**
82     * Flag to require or skip entitlement checks.
83     * If true, entitlement checks will be executed if device has been configured for it,
84     * If false, entitlement checks will be skipped.
85     */
86    public static final String
87            KEY_REQUIRE_ENTITLEMENT_CHECKS_BOOL = "require_entitlement_checks_bool";
88
89    /**
90     * If true, enable vibration (haptic feedback) for key presses in the EmergencyDialer activity.
91     * The pattern is set on a per-platform basis using config_virtualKeyVibePattern. To be
92     * consistent with the regular Dialer, this value should agree with the corresponding values
93     * from config.xml under apps/Contacts.
94     */
95    public static final String
96            KEY_ENABLE_DIALER_KEY_VIBRATION_BOOL = "enable_dialer_key_vibration_bool";
97
98    /** Flag indicating if dtmf tone type is enabled */
99    public static final String KEY_DTMF_TYPE_ENABLED_BOOL = "dtmf_type_enabled_bool";
100
101    /** Flag indicating if auto retry is enabled */
102    public static final String KEY_AUTO_RETRY_ENABLED_BOOL = "auto_retry_enabled_bool";
103
104    /**
105     * Determine whether we want to play local DTMF tones in a call, or just let the radio/BP handle
106     * playing of the tones.
107     */
108    public static final String KEY_ALLOW_LOCAL_DTMF_TONES_BOOL = "allow_local_dtmf_tones_bool";
109
110    /**
111     * If true, show an onscreen "Dial" button in the dialer. In practice this is used on all
112     * platforms, even the ones with hard SEND/END keys, but for maximum flexibility it's controlled
113     * by a flag here (which can be overridden on a per-product basis.)
114     */
115    public static final String KEY_SHOW_ONSCREEN_DIAL_BUTTON_BOOL = "show_onscreen_dial_button_bool";
116
117    /** Determines if device implements a noise suppression device for in call audio. */
118    public static final String
119            KEY_HAS_IN_CALL_NOISE_SUPPRESSION_BOOL = "has_in_call_noise_suppression_bool";
120
121    /**
122     * Determines if the current device should allow emergency numbers to be logged in the Call Log.
123     * (Some carriers require that emergency calls *not* be logged, presumably to avoid the risk of
124     * accidental redialing from the call log UI. This is a good idea, so the default here is
125     * false.)
126     */
127    public static final String
128            KEY_ALLOW_EMERGENCY_NUMBERS_IN_CALL_LOG_BOOL = "allow_emergency_numbers_in_call_log_bool";
129

194    /**
195     * Override the platform's notion of a network operator being considered roaming.
196     * Value is string array of MCCMNCs to be considered roaming for 3GPP RATs.
197     */
198    public static final String
199            KEY_GSM_ROAMING_NETWORKS_STRING_ARRAY = "gsm_roaming_networks_string_array";
200
201    /**
202     * Override the platform's notion of a network operator being considered not roaming.
203     * Value is string array of MCCMNCs to be considered not roaming for 3GPP RATs.
204     */
205    public static final String
206            KEY_GSM_NONROAMING_NETWORKS_STRING_ARRAY = "gsm_nonroaming_networks_string_array";
207
208    /**
209     * Override the platform's notion of a network operator being considered roaming.
210     * Value is string array of SIDs to be considered roaming for 3GPP2 RATs.
211     */
212    public static final String
213            KEY_CDMA_ROAMING_NETWORKS_STRING_ARRAY = "cdma_roaming_networks_string_array";
214
215    /**
216     * Override the platform's notion of a network operator being considered non roaming.
217     * Value is string array of SIDs to be considered not roaming for 3GPP2 RATs.
218     */
219    public static final String
220            KEY_CDMA_NONROAMING_NETWORKS_STRING_ARRAY = "cdma_nonroaming_networks_string_array";
221
222    /**
223     * Override the platform's notion of a network operator being considered non roaming.
224     * If true all networks are considered as home network a.k.a non-roaming.  When false,
225     * the 2 pairs of CMDA and GSM roaming/non-roaming arrays are consulted.
226     *
227     * @see KEY_GSM_ROAMING_NETWORKS_STRING_ARRAY
228     * @see KEY_GSM_NONROAMING_NETWORKS_STRING_ARRAY
229     * @see KEY_CDMA_ROAMING_NETWORKS_STRING_ARRAY
230     * @see KEY_CDMA_NONROAMING_NETWORKS_STRING_ARRAY
231     */
232    public static final String
233            KEY_FORCE_HOME_NETWORK_BOOL = "force_home_network_bool";
234
235    /**
236     * Flag specifying whether VoLTE should be available for carrier, independent of carrier
237     * provisioning. If false: hard disabled. If true: then depends on carrier provisioning,
238     * availability, etc.
239     */
240    public static final String KEY_CARRIER_VOLTE_AVAILABLE_BOOL = "carrier_volte_available_bool";
241
242    /**
243     * Flag specifying whether video telephony is available for carrier. If false: hard disabled.
244     * If true: then depends on carrier provisioning, availability, etc.
245     */
246    public static final String KEY_CARRIER_VT_AVAILABLE_BOOL = "carrier_vt_available_bool";
247
248    /**
249     * Flag specifying whether the carrier wants to notify the user when a VT call has been handed
250     * over from WIFI to LTE.
251     * <p>
252     * The handover notification is sent as a
253     * {@link TelephonyManager#EVENT_HANDOVER_VIDEO_FROM_WIFI_TO_LTE}
254     * {@link android.telecom.Connection} event, which an {@link android.telecom.InCallService}
255     * should use to trigger the display of a user-facing message.
256     * <p>
257     * The Connection event is sent to the InCallService only once, the first time it occurs.
258     * @hide
259     */
260    public static final String KEY_NOTIFY_HANDOVER_VIDEO_FROM_WIFI_TO_LTE_BOOL =
261            "notify_handover_video_from_wifi_to_lte_bool";
262
263    /**
264     * Flag specifying whether the carrier supports downgrading a video call (tx, rx or tx/rx)
265     * directly to an audio call.
266     * @hide
267     */
268    public static final String KEY_SUPPORT_DOWNGRADE_VT_TO_AUDIO_BOOL =
269            "support_downgrade_vt_to_audio_bool";
270
271    /**
272     * Flag specifying whether WFC over IMS should be available for carrier: independent of
273     * carrier provisioning. If false: hard disabled. If true: then depends on carrier
274     * provisioning, availability etc.
275     */
276    public static final String KEY_CARRIER_WFC_IMS_AVAILABLE_BOOL = "carrier_wfc_ims_available_bool";
277
278    /**
279     * Flag specifying whether WFC over IMS supports the "wifi only" option.  If false, the wifi
280     * calling settings will not include an option for "wifi only".  If true, the wifi calling
281     * settings will include an option for "wifi only"
282     * <p>
283     * By default, it is assumed that WFC supports "wifi only".
284     */
285    public static final String KEY_CARRIER_WFC_SUPPORTS_WIFI_ONLY_BOOL =
286            "carrier_wfc_supports_wifi_only_bool";
287
288    /**
289     * Default WFC_IMS_mode 0: WIFI_ONLY
290     *                      1: CELLULAR_PREFERRED

357    /**
358     * When IMS instant lettering is available for a carrier (see
359     * {@link #KEY_CARRIER_INSTANT_LETTERING_AVAILABLE_BOOL}), determines the list of characters
360     * which may not be contained in messages.  Should be specified as a regular expression suitable
361     * for use with {@link String#matches(String)}.
362     */
363    public static final String KEY_CARRIER_INSTANT_LETTERING_INVALID_CHARS_STRING =
364            "carrier_instant_lettering_invalid_chars_string";
365
366    /**
367     * When IMS instant lettering is available for a carrier (see
368     * {@link #KEY_CARRIER_INSTANT_LETTERING_AVAILABLE_BOOL}), determines a list of characters which
369     * must be escaped with a backslash '\' character.  Should be specified as a string containing
370     * the characters to be escaped.  For example to escape quote and backslash the string would be
371     * a quote and a backslash.
372     */
373    public static final String KEY_CARRIER_INSTANT_LETTERING_ESCAPED_CHARS_STRING =
374            "carrier_instant_lettering_escaped_chars_string";
375
376    /**
377     * When IMS instant lettering is available for a carrier (see
378     * {@link #KEY_CARRIER_INSTANT_LETTERING_AVAILABLE_BOOL}), determines the character encoding
379     * which will be used when determining the length of messages.  Used in the InCall UI to limit
380     * the number of characters the user may type.  If empty-string, the instant lettering
381     * message size limit will be enforced on a 1:1 basis.  That is, each character will count
382     * towards the messages size limit as a single bye.  If a character encoding is specified, the
383     * message size limit will be based on the number of bytes in the message per the specified
384     * encoding.
385     */
386    public static final String KEY_CARRIER_INSTANT_LETTERING_ENCODING_STRING =
387            "carrier_instant_lettering_encoding_string";
388
389    /**
390     * When IMS instant lettering is available for a carrier (see
391     * {@link #KEY_CARRIER_INSTANT_LETTERING_AVAILABLE_BOOL}), the length limit for messages.  Used
392     * in the InCall UI to ensure the user cannot enter more characters than allowed by the carrier.
393     * See also {@link #KEY_CARRIER_INSTANT_LETTERING_ENCODING_STRING} for more information on how
394     * the length of the message is calculated.
395     */
396    public static final String KEY_CARRIER_INSTANT_LETTERING_LENGTH_LIMIT_INT =
397            "carrier_instant_lettering_length_limit_int";
398
399    /**
400     * If Voice Radio Technology is RIL_RADIO_TECHNOLOGY_LTE:14 or RIL_RADIO_TECHNOLOGY_UNKNOWN:0
401     * this is the value that should be used instead. A configuration value of
402     * RIL_RADIO_TECHNOLOGY_UNKNOWN:0 means there is no replacement value and that the default
403     * assumption for phone type (GSM) should be used.
404     */
405    public static final String KEY_VOLTE_REPLACEMENT_RAT_INT = "volte_replacement_rat_int";
406
407    /**
408     * The default sim call manager to use when the default dialer doesn't implement one. A sim call
409     * manager can control and route outgoing and incoming phone calls, even if they're placed
410     * using another connection service (PSTN, for example).
411     */
412    public static final String KEY_DEFAULT_SIM_CALL_MANAGER_STRING = "default_sim_call_manager_string";

823    /**
824     * The families of Radio Access Technologies that will get clustered and ratcheted,
825     * ie, we will report transitions up within the family, but not down until we change
826     * cells.  This prevents flapping between base technologies and higher techs that are
827     * granted on demand within the cell.
828     * @hide
829     */
830    public static final String KEY_RATCHET_RAT_FAMILIES =
831            "ratchet_rat_families";
832
833    /**
834     * Flag indicating whether some telephony logic will treat a call which was formerly a video
835     * call as if it is still a video call.  When {@code true}:
836     * <p>
837     * Logic which will automatically drop a video call which takes place over WIFI when a
838     * voice call is answered (see {@link #KEY_DROP_VIDEO_CALL_WHEN_ANSWERING_AUDIO_CALL_BOOL}.
839     * <p>
840     * Logic which determines whether the user can use TTY calling.
841     */
842    public static final String KEY_TREAT_DOWNGRADED_VIDEO_CALLS_AS_VIDEO_CALLS_BOOL =
843            "treat_downgraded_video_calls_as_video_calls_bool";
844
845    /**
846     * When {@code true}, if the user is in an ongoing video call over WIFI and answers an incoming
847     * audio call, the video call will be disconnected before the audio call is answered.  This is
848     * in contrast to the usual expected behavior where a foreground video call would be put into
849     * the background and held when an incoming audio call is answered.
850     */
851    public static final String KEY_DROP_VIDEO_CALL_WHEN_ANSWERING_AUDIO_CALL_BOOL =
852            "drop_video_call_when_answering_audio_call_bool";
853
854    /**
855     * Flag indicating whether the carrier supports merging wifi calls when VoWIFI is disabled.
856     * This can happen in the case of a carrier which allows offloading video calls to WIFI
857     * separately of whether voice over wifi is enabled.  In such a scenario when two video calls
858     * are downgraded to voice, they remain over wifi.  However, if VoWIFI is disabled, these calls
859     * cannot be merged.
860     */
861    public static final String KEY_ALLOW_MERGE_WIFI_CALLS_WHEN_VOWIFI_OFF_BOOL =
862            "allow_merge_wifi_calls_when_vowifi_off_bool";
863
864    /**
865     * Flag indicating whether the carrier supports the Hold command while in an IMS call.
866     * <p>
867     * The device configuration value {@code config_device_respects_hold_carrier_config} ultimately
868     * controls whether this carrier configuration option is used.  Where
869     * {@code config_device_respects_hold_carrier_config} is false, the value of the
870     * {@link #KEY_ALLOW_HOLD_IN_IMS_CALL_BOOL} carrier configuration option is ignored.
871     * @hide
872     */
873    public static final String KEY_ALLOW_HOLD_IN_IMS_CALL_BOOL = "allow_hold_in_ims_call";
874
875    /**
876     * When true, indicates that adding a call is disabled when there is an ongoing video call
877     * or when there is an ongoing call on wifi which was downgraded from video and VoWifi is
878     * turned off.
879     */
880    public static final String KEY_ALLOW_ADD_CALL_DURING_VIDEO_CALL_BOOL =
881            "allow_add_call_during_video_call";
882
883    /**
884     * When true, indicates that the HD audio icon in the in-call screen should not be shown for
885     * VoWifi calls.
886     * @hide
887     */
888    public static final String KEY_WIFI_CALLS_CAN_BE_HD_AUDIO = "wifi_calls_can_be_hd_audio";
889
890    /**
891     * When true, indicates that the HD audio icon in the in-call screen should not be shown for
892     * video calls.
893     * @hide
894     */
895    public static final String KEY_VIDEO_CALLS_CAN_BE_HD_AUDIO = "video_calls_can_be_hd_audio";
896
897    /**
898     * Defines operator-specific {@link com.android.ims.ImsReasonInfo} mappings.
899     *
900     * Format: "ORIGINAL_CODE|MESSAGE|NEW_CODE"
901     * Where {@code ORIGINAL_CODE} corresponds to a {@link ImsReasonInfo#getCode()} code,
902     * {@code MESSAGE} corresponds to an expected {@link ImsReasonInfo#getExtraMessage()} string,
903     * and {@code NEW_CODE} is the new {@code ImsReasonInfo#CODE_*} which this combination of
904     * original code and message shall be remapped to.
905     *
906     * Example: "501|call completion elsewhere|1014"
907     * When the {@link ImsReasonInfo#getCode()} is {@link ImsReasonInfo#CODE_USER_TERMINATED} and
908     * the {@link ImsReasonInfo#getExtraMessage()} is {@code "call completion elsewhere"},
909     * {@link ImsReasonInfo#CODE_ANSWERED_ELSEWHERE} shall be used as the {@link ImsReasonInfo}
910     * code instead.
911     * @hide
912     */
913    public static final String KEY_IMS_REASONINFO_MAPPING_STRING_ARRAY =
914            "ims_reasoninfo_mapping_string_array";

1118    /**
1119     * Gets the configuration values for a particular subscription, which is associated with a
1120     * specific SIM card. If an invalid subId is used, the returned config will contain default
1121     * values.
1122     *
1123     * <p>Requires Permission:
1124     * {@link android.Manifest.permission#READ_PHONE_STATE READ_PHONE_STATE}
1125     *
1126     * @param subId the subscription ID, normally obtained from {@link SubscriptionManager}.
1127     * @return A {@link PersistableBundle} containing the config for the given subId, or default
1128     *         values for an invalid subId.
1129     */
1130    @Nullable
1131    public PersistableBundle getConfigForSubId(int subId) {
1132        try {
1133            ICarrierConfigLoader loader = getICarrierConfigLoader();
1134            if (loader == null) {
1135                Rlog.w(TAG, "Error getting config for subId " + subId
1136                        + " ICarrierConfigLoader is null");
1137                return null;
1138            }
1139            return loader.getConfigForSubId(subId);
1140        } catch (RemoteException ex) {
1141            Rlog.e(TAG, "Error getting config for subId " + subId + ": "
1142                    + ex.toString());
1143        }
1144        return null;
1145    }
1146
1147    /**
1148     * Gets the configuration values for the default subscription.
1149     *
1150     * <p>Requires Permission:
1151     * {@link android.Manifest.permission#READ_PHONE_STATE READ_PHONE_STATE}
1152     *
1153     * @see #getConfigForSubId
1154     */
1155    @Nullable
1156    public PersistableBundle getConfig() {
1157        return getConfigForSubId(SubscriptionManager.getDefaultSubscriptionId());
1158    }
1159
1160    /**
1161     * Calling this method triggers telephony services to fetch the current carrier configuration.
1162     * <p>
1163     * Normally this does not need to be called because the platform reloads config on its own.
1164     * This should be called by a carrier service app if it wants to update config at an arbitrary
1165     * moment.
1166     * </p>
1167     * <p>Requires that the calling app has carrier privileges.
1168     * @see #hasCarrierPrivileges
1169     * <p>
1170     * This method returns before the reload has completed, and
1171     * {@link android.service.carrier.CarrierService#onLoadConfig} will be called from an
1172     * arbitrary thread.
1173     * </p>
1174     */
1175    public void notifyConfigChangedForSubId(int subId) {
1176        try {
1177            ICarrierConfigLoader loader = getICarrierConfigLoader();
1178            if (loader == null) {
1179                Rlog.w(TAG, "Error reloading config for subId=" + subId
1180                        + " ICarrierConfigLoader is null");
1181                return;
1182            }
1183            loader.notifyConfigChangedForSubId(subId);
1184        } catch (RemoteException ex) {
1185            Rlog.e(TAG, "Error reloading config for subId=" + subId + ": " + ex.toString());
1186        }
1187    }
